SUMMARY:Invariable generation and totally deranged elements of simple grou
 ps - Scott Harper (University of Bristol)

DESCRIPTION:By a classical theorem of Jordan\, every faithful transitive a
 ction of a nontrivial finite group admits a derangement (an element with n
 o fixed points). More recently\, the existence of derangements with additi
 onal properties has attracted much attention\, especially for primitive ac
 tions of almost simple groups. Surprisingly\, there exist almost simple gr
 oups with elements that are derangements in every faithful primitive actio
 n\; we say that these elements are totally deranged. I'll talk about ongoi
 ng work to classify the totally deranged elements of almost simple groups\
 , and I'll mention how this solves a question of Garzoni about invariable 
 generating sets for simple groups.
